Arunkumar Pal

DevOps Engineer

Mumbai, Maharashtra, India9 yrs 6 mos experience
Most Likely To SwitchHighly Stable

Key Highlights

  • Expert in C++ development for high-frequency trading.
  • Led teams in building resilient trading infrastructures.
  • Proven track record in automation and observability.
Stackforce AI infers this person is a Fintech Infrastructure Engineer with expertise in high-frequency trading systems.

Contact

Skills

Core Skills

C++MicroservicesObservabilityUi Development

Other Skills

AnsibleAutomationBashDevOpsDockerEngineering LeadershipEthical HackingGrafanaHTMLKubernetesLeadershipLinuxMulti-threadingPrometheusPython

About

Senior System Engineer with 9 years of experience in C++ Development, DevOps, and Systems Engineering. Proven expertise in designing scalable, resilient infrastructures and optimizing performance in high-frequency trading environments. Skilled in Linux systems, automation, observability, and microservices architecture. Expertise with Prometheus, Kubernetes, Ansible, Docker, and scripting languages (Python, Bash). Certified LFCS and CKA. Adept in leading teams, building production-grade systems, and ensuring operational excellence.

Experience

Irage

2 roles

System Engineer Team Lead

Promoted

Nov 2023Present · 2 yrs 4 mos · Mumbai, Maharashtra, India · On-site

System Engineer

Nov 2019Oct 2023 · 3 yrs 11 mos · Mumbai, Maharashtra, India · On-site

  • 1. I have developed/extended features of various microservices which listen to FIX messages via messaging library and compute various stats such as pnl, vega, delta, etc and publish it to deepstream channel. Few of them publish stats on a messaging library which further listen by other microservices and they perform further operations from there. Based on requirements we have created various UI on which we display data after listening from deepstream channel.
  • 2. Created a UI in vuejs which shows hardware and trading configuration-related information for a given server along with historical changes.
  • 3. Designed and implemented via python and bash scripts on where to keep all daily recorded data, their sanity checks, and recovery or backfill of DB if something goes missing.
  • 4. Initiated and completed an observability ecosystem consisting of Prometheus, Grafana, various exporters, and alert manager which monitors all our physical servers, VM, database, switch, and VPN. It gives alert on MS Teams or email and also perform actions to fix the issues if required.
  • 5. Automated various tasks such as making a server ready for trading purposes, installation, various configuration management, etc via Ansible, and python, bash scripts.
  • 6. Pioneered many ideas such as having a local pypi server and using python scripts as a module. Development, testing, and production of microservices in docker using CICD pipelines, etc.
  • 7. Currently leading a team of production engineers who are responsible for providing production-related support for various microservices, trading applications, etc also in the development of various microservices.
C++MicroservicesPythonBashAnsiblePrometheus+4

63 moons technologies limited

Software Developer

Jan 2019Oct 2019 · 9 mos · Mumbai, Maharashtra, India

  • Created an RMS application written in C++ which will act as an intermediate between the client and NSE Exchange. It listens to the client's message in FIX format, performs RMS checks on it, and then sends it to exchange after converting it to the required format and vice versa.
C++RMS Application Development

Dolat capital market private ltd.

Software Developer

Jul 2016Jan 2019 · 2 yrs 6 mos · Mumbai Area, India

  • 1. Created a Feeder for DGCX(Dubai Gold & Commodities Exchange) which takes multicast data from the market encoded in TagWire/Blink format, after decoding data I generated a Market By Price Order book. Here recovery of missed UDP packets is handled using multi-threading programming.
  • 2. Worked in the development of NCDEX(National Commodity and Derivatives Exchange) feeder which is based on FAST/mFast technology, also worked in the optimization of existing Order Management system(OMS) (developed in FIX technology) at nanoseconds level.
  • 3. Developed an OMS for China market(Dalian Commodity Exchange), Here all possibilities handled that can happen after sending an order on market.
  • 4. Done automation for data backup, code sync, etc tasks using bash/python scripting language.
  • 5. I was solely responsible for handling all technical issues arising on the DGCX and NCDEX market.
C++AutomationMulti-threading

Education

Sardar Patel Institute Of technology

Bachelor of Engineering (BE) — Information Technology

Jan 2012Jan 2016

Ramniranjan Jhunjhunwala College

High School — Computer Science

Jan 2010Jan 2012

Yogiraj shree krishna Vidyalya

Secondary School Certificate

Jan 2002Jan 2010

Stackforce found 100+ more professionals with C++ & Microservices

Explore similar profiles based on matching skills and experience